THE AUTHOR
Dr Patrizia Jirka-Schmitz was born in 1948 in Como (Italy) and holds a doctorate in East Asian art history from the University of Cologne. Since 1975 she has been working as a freelance art historian. She was a lecturer in East Asian art history at the universities of Cologne, Bonn and Heidelberg and made numerous study trips to Japan.
Since 2001 Dr Patrizia Jirka-Schmitz has been the editor of the biannual magazine on Far Eastern Art Ostasiatische Zeitschrift, after having held the same position at Mitteilungen der Deutschen Gesellschaft für Ostasiatische Kunst from 1992 to 2000. She is the author of various articles on Japanese decorative arts and the history of collecting.
Among her publications on netsuke are Netsuke, Japanischer Gürtelschmuck des 18. bis 20. Jahrhunderts aus einer westdeutschen Privatsammlung (exhibition catalogue of the Kunstmuseum Düsseldorf 1990), of which an enlarged and revised edition was published in 1994, and Netsuke: Gürtelschmuck aus Japan. Die Sammlung Trumpf, Stuttgart 2000. She presently lives in Cologne, Germany.
